Why 2026 Is the Year Everything Changes (Copper Sunset Deadline)

The 2026 copper sunset isn't just telecom industry jargon, it's a federally-backed transition away from legacy analog POTS (Plain Old Telephone Service) lines. Major carriers like AT&T, Verizon, and Lumen are phasing out copper infrastructure nationwide, forcing property owners to migrate elevator emergency phones and fire alarm monitoring circuits to modern alternatives like cellular, VoIP, or fiber-backed systems.

Here's the catch: you can't just swap in a VoIP adapter and call it a day. Both elevator phone systems (governed by ASME A17.1/CSA B44) and fire alarm monitoring circuits (governed by NFPA 72) have extremely specific requirements about uptime, monitoring, and failover. Get it wrong, and you're looking at failed inspections, fines, and potential liability if an emergency happens during downtime.

Elevator Phone Line Replacement: The Hidden Cost Traps

What the Code Actually Requires

Under ASME A17.1/CSA B44, every elevator cab must have a two-way communication device (usually a phone) that connects to a live, trained emergency response operator 24/7/365. Not an answering machine. Not a voicemail box. Not 911. A human being who can dispatch help and communicate with someone trapped in the elevator.

This means your replacement solution must include:

  • Continuous monitoring service with a third-party provider
  • Battery backup to maintain power during outages
  • Instant call routing (no dial tone delays or dropped connections)
  • Compliance with FCC Order 10-72a1, which phases out copper-dependent systems

The Mistakes That Cost You

Mistake #1: Assuming VoIP is "good enough."
Standard business VoIP systems rely on your internet connection and power grid. If your building loses power or your ISP goes down, your elevator phone is dead, and you've just failed your next inspection. You need a cellular failover or redundant power system, which adds $300–$600 per elevator per year in monitoring costs.

Mistake #2: Skipping the monitoring service.
The phone can't just dial 911. You're legally required to contract with an emergency dispatch service that answers 24/7. If you skip this step (or cancel it to "save money"), you're non-compliant immediately. Monitoring services typically cost $30–$50 per elevator per month, but that's cheaper than the $1,000+ fine most jurisdictions slap you with for a non-working elevator phone.

Mistake #3: DIY installation without code certification.
Some facility managers try to replace elevator phone systems in-house using off-the-shelf cellular devices. Problem: if your installer isn't certified by the elevator manufacturer or doesn't document compliance with ASME A17.1, your inspector will red-tag it. You'll pay twice, once for the DIY attempt, and again for a certified contractor to redo it properly.

Real-world cost: A botched elevator phone line replacement typically costs $1,500–$3,000 per elevator to fix after the fact, not including fines or liability exposure.

Fire Alarm Line Replacement: Where the Big Money Goes

What NFPA 72 Demands

Fire alarm monitoring circuits follow NFPA 72, which dictates how your fire panel communicates with the central monitoring station (CMS). The 2019 update to NFPA 72 also introduced stricter physical access requirements: Fire Alarm Initiating Devices (FAID) must now be accessible from outside the hoistway or mechanical room.

Your replacement solution must guarantee:

  • Dual-path communication (primary and backup) to the CMS
  • Signal supervision (the system must "check in" every few seconds)
  • Tamper resistance and encrypted transmission (for cellular/IP-based systems)
  • UL listing for all replacement hardware

The Mistakes That Wreck Your Budget

Mistake #1: Replacing only the "visible" alarm panel.
The fire alarm panel in your lobby isn't the only piece of hardware tied to a copper line. Many older buildings have remote dialer units, elevator recall modules, and sprinkler flow switches all daisy-chained to that one POTS line. If you replace the main panel but forget the hidden dialers, you'll fail your fire marshal inspection, and now you're paying an emergency contractor to hunt down every forgotten circuit. Budget impact: $5,000–$15,000 per building.

Mistake #2: Improper FAID placement during retrofit.
The 2019 NFPA 72 update requires Fire Alarm Initiating Devices to be reachable without calling in an elevator contractor or entering a dangerous space. If your retrofit ignores this rule, you'll be forced to relocate devices later, often requiring re-wiring, re-permitting, and re-inspection. The cost? $2,000–$8,000 per device, depending on how inaccessible the original placement was.

Mistake #3: Using non-UL-listed cellular communicators.
"Budget-friendly" cellular alarm communicators from Amazon or eBay might technically work, but if they're not UL-listed for fire alarm use, your fire marshal will reject them. You'll rip them out and start over with compliant hardware. This mistake alone wastes $1,000–$3,000 per site in duplicate equipment costs.

Frequently Asked Questions (FAQ)

Q: Can I use the same cellular device for both my elevator phone and fire alarm panel?
A: In most cases, no. Elevator phones require dedicated two-way voice communication with a live operator, while fire alarm panels need supervised data transmission to a UL-listed Central Monitoring Station. You'll need separate, purpose-built devices for each system.

Q: What happens if I don't replace my copper lines before the 2026 deadline?
A: Your carrier will either force-migrate you to a more expensive "legacy" plan (often 300%+ price increases), or they'll simply disconnect service. Either way, you'll be scrambling to find a replacement solution while your systems are offline, and that's when contractors charge premium emergency rates.

Q: Do I need to replace elevator phones in freight elevators or service lifts?
A: Yes. ASME A17.1 applies to all elevators, including freight, service, and even some residential units in mixed-use buildings. Check with your local jurisdiction, but assume you need compliant two-way communication in every cab.

Q: Can I just upgrade my fire alarm panel's communicator, or do I need to replace the entire panel?
A: It depends on the age and compatibility of your existing panel. Many panels from the 2010s or later can accept modern cellular or IP communicators via a plug-in module. Panels from the 1990s–2000s often lack the right interfaces and may need full replacement. A licensed fire alarm contractor can assess your specific hardware.

Q: How long does a typical replacement project take for a multi-site portfolio?
A: Plan for 60–120 days per wave of sites, depending on contractor availability, permit timelines, and inspection scheduling. For a 100-location portfolio, a phased rollout over 12–18 months is realistic (and spreads out the capital expense).

The Email Security Stack: Understanding Each Layer

Think of email authentication as a four-layer pyramid. Each layer builds on the one below it, and you can't skip steps.

Visual diagram illustrating the four-layer email security stack, including SPF, DKIM, DMARC, and BIMI protections

Layer 1: SPF (Sender Policy Framework)

What it protects: Sender spoofing

SPF is your first line of defense. It's a DNS record that tells receiving mail servers which IP addresses are authorized to send emails on behalf of your domain.

When someone receives an email claiming to be from your company, the receiving server checks your SPF record. If the sending server's IP isn't on your approved list, that's a red flag.

The limitation: SPF only verifies the server, not the message content. An attacker could still intercept and modify a legitimate email after it's sent.

Layer 2: DKIM (DomainKeys Identified Mail)

What it protects: Message integrity

DKIM adds a cryptographic digital signature to every email you send. This signature is tied to your domain and verified against a public key stored in your DNS records.

If someone tampers with the email content: even changing a single character: the DKIM signature breaks, and the receiving server knows something's wrong.

The limitation: DKIM proves the message wasn't altered, but it doesn't tell receiving servers what to do when authentication fails.

Layer 3: DMARC (Domain-based Message Authentication, Reporting & Conformance)

What it protects: Policy enforcement

DMARC is the enforcer. It ties SPF and DKIM together and tells receiving servers exactly what to do when an email fails authentication:

  • None: Monitor only (no action taken)
  • Quarantine: Send suspicious emails to spam
  • Reject: Block failed emails entirely

DMARC also sends you reports showing who's trying to send emails from your domain: legitimate or otherwise. This visibility is invaluable for identifying spoofing attempts.

The limitation: DMARC works behind the scenes. Your recipients never see it working, which means they still can't visually distinguish your real emails from sophisticated fakes.

Layer 4: BIMI (Brand Indicators for Message Identification)

What it protects: Brand recognition and visual verification

This is where everything comes together. BIMI displays your verified company logo directly in the recipient's inbox, right next to your email. It's the visual proof that your message passed all authentication checks.

But here's the key: BIMI only works after DMARC authentication succeeds. You must have a DMARC policy set to "quarantine" or "reject" before BIMI will display your logo.

Major email providers including Google, Yahoo, and Apple all support BIMI, which means your verified logo appears for the vast majority of email users.

The Implementation Hierarchy

You can't skip steps. Here's the order of operations:

Step Protocol Purpose Prerequisite
1 SPF Authorize sending servers None
2 DKIM Sign messages cryptographically None
3 DMARC Enforce policies + reporting SPF and/or DKIM
4 BIMI Display verified logo DMARC at "quarantine" or "reject"

Most organizations we work with have SPF and DKIM in place but are stuck at DMARC "none" (monitor-only mode). That's a problem because it means failed authentication doesn't actually block anything: and BIMI won't work.

Getting to DMARC enforcement requires careful analysis of your email ecosystem. You need to know every legitimate service sending email on your behalf before you flip the switch to "reject."

Frequently Asked Questions

Do I need all four protocols, or can I just implement BIMI?
You need all four. BIMI requires DMARC enforcement to function, and DMARC requires SPF and/or DKIM. There are no shortcuts.

How long does full implementation take?
SPF and DKIM can be configured quickly. DMARC typically requires 4-8 weeks of monitoring before moving to enforcement. BIMI setup (including VMC certification) adds another 2-4 weeks.

Will BIMI work with all email providers?
Major providers including Google, Yahoo, and Apple support BIMI. Microsoft is still in limited rollout. Coverage will continue to expand throughout 2026.

What's a Verified Mark Certificate (VMC)?
A VMC is a digital certificate that validates your logo ownership. It's required by most email providers before they'll display your BIMI logo. Think of it like an SSL certificate for your brand.

Can BIMI prevent all phishing attacks?
No single solution stops everything. But BIMI makes it significantly harder for attackers to impersonate your brand, and it gives recipients a simple way to verify authenticity.

High-Performance Internet: The Foundation of Cloud Telephony

Here's the uncomfortable truth: a cloud business phone system is only as good as the internet connection underneath it. VoIP calls require consistent, low-latency bandwidth with minimal packet loss. A 100 Mbps cable connection shared with 50 employees streaming video, running Zoom meetings, and uploading files to SharePoint? That's a recipe for choppy audio, dropped calls, and frustrated clients.

Premier Business Team specializes in business internet connectivity solutions designed for mission-critical applications. We assess your current bandwidth, identify bottlenecks, and recommend:

  • Dedicated fiber circuits with symmetrical upload/download speeds and guaranteed SLAs, critical for high call volume operations.
  • SD-WAN architectures that prioritize voice traffic over data, ensuring call quality even during peak usage.
  • Redundant internet failover with automatic switching between primary and backup circuits if one connection fails.
  • QoS (Quality of Service) configurations that reserve bandwidth for voice and video, preventing degradation during heavy network usage.

For NYC businesses operating out of older buildings where fiber availability is inconsistent, we explore bonded T1, fixed wireless, or hybrid solutions that deliver the reliability cloud phone systems demand.

Frequently Asked Questions

What is a cloud business phone system?
A cloud business phone system (also called hosted VoIP or cloud PBX) routes voice calls over the internet instead of traditional phone lines. All features, voicemail, call routing, conferencing, and management, are hosted in secure data centers and accessed through web portals and apps.

How much does business VoIP cost in New York City?
Pricing typically ranges from $20–$50 per user per month depending on features, call volume, and integrations. Enterprise plans with advanced analytics, unlimited calling, and premium support cost more, but eliminate capital expenses for on-premise hardware and maintenance contracts.

Do I need special phones for cloud phone service?
Not necessarily. Most UCaaS platforms offer desktop and mobile apps that turn laptops, tablets, and smartphones into full-featured business phones. If you prefer desk phones, modern VoIP-compatible handsets (from brands like Poly, Yealink, and Cisco) work seamlessly.

Can I keep my existing business phone numbers?
Yes. Number porting is standard with cloud phone providers. Premier Business Team manages the porting process to ensure zero downtime during the transition.

What internet speed do I need for business VoIP?
Plan for 100 Kbps per concurrent call as a baseline. A 20-person office with 10 simultaneous calls needs at least 1 Mbps of dedicated upload bandwidth, plus overhead for other applications. We recommend fiber circuits with symmetrical speeds for best performance.

How does call quality compare to traditional phone lines?
With proper internet infrastructure (sufficient bandwidth, low latency, QoS configurations), cloud phone systems deliver equal or superior call quality to legacy copper lines. Poor internet connections cause issues: which is why Premier Business Team assesses your network before deployment.

Mistake #1: Not Creating a Complete Inventory Across All Locations

The Problem: Most businesses think they know where all their POTS lines are. They're usually wrong by a factor of 30-40%.

POTS lines hide in unexpected places across multi-location operations. Beyond your obvious desk phones, these copper lines power elevator emergency phones, fire alarm systems, security panels, fax machines, point-of-sale terminals, door entry systems, and backup alarm circuits. In a 20-location retail chain, you might think you have 100 POTS lines, but the real number is often closer to 150.

Business team conducting POTS line inventory audit at multi-location facility

The Fix: Start with a comprehensive audit immediately. Contact each location manager and facility team to document every single device connected to a phone line. Check with your local telecom carriers for billing records across all locations. Create a master spreadsheet that includes: line purpose, location address, circuit ID, monthly cost, and connected equipment type. This inventory becomes your roadmap for the entire POTS replacement project.

Mistake #2: Waiting Until You Receive a Discontinuance Notice

The Reality: Once AT&T or other carriers issue your 180-day discontinuance notice, the clock starts ticking, and 180 days isn't nearly enough time for multi-location businesses to complete a proper migration.

Think about what needs to happen: inventory verification, solution research, vendor selection, compatibility testing, installation coordination across multiple sites, staff training, and regulatory inspections. For businesses with 10+ locations, this process typically takes 9-12 months when done correctly.

The Fix: Don't wait for the official notice. If you haven't started your POTS replacement planning by now in early 2026, you're already behind schedule. Begin your transition planning immediately, prioritizing locations with the most critical systems (hospitals, hotels, manufacturing facilities with safety requirements). Create a phased rollout schedule that tackles your most complex locations first while you still have time to troubleshoot issues.

Mistake #3: Underestimating the True Cost of Delay

The Financial Reality: Some multi-location businesses are already paying over $2,700 per POTS line per month in certain markets. That's not a typo.

As copper networks degrade and carriers shift resources away from legacy infrastructure, POTS line costs are exploding. For a business with 50 legacy lines across multiple locations, delaying your transition even six months could cost an additional $50,000-$80,000 in inflated carrier fees. Add potential fines for non-compliant fire systems, emergency service disruptions, and the premium you'll pay for rushed installations, and the delay costs become staggering.

Time running out for POTS line replacement before copper sunset 2026 deadline

The Fix: Calculate your current monthly POTS spend across all locations and project the cost escalation over the next 12-18 months. Compare this to the total cost of implementing a modern POTS replacement solution. In most cases, you'll find that acting now pays for itself in 4-6 months through line cost savings alone, not counting the avoided risk and compliance costs.

Mistake #4: Ignoring Fire Safety and Life Safety Compliance Requirements

The Compliance Trap: This is where businesses get into serious legal and safety trouble. Elevator phones and fire alarm systems aren't optional, they're mandated by NFPA 72, local fire codes, and occupancy regulations.

When your copper POTS lines disappear, you can't just plug these life safety systems into standard VoIP or internet connections and call it done. Many internet-based solutions don't meet the power redundancy, signal reliability, and failover requirements that fire marshals and building inspectors demand. If your replacement solution doesn't pass inspection, you risk losing your Certificate of Occupancy, which means you literally cannot legally operate your building.

The Fix: Before selecting any POTS replacement solution for elevator or fire alarm lines, verify it meets NFPA 72 requirements and local fire code. Look for solutions with built-in battery backup, cellular redundancy, and dedicated emergency line monitoring. Schedule pre-installation consultations with your local fire marshal to confirm your planned solution will pass inspection. This single step can save you from costly reinstallations and potential building closures.

Mistake #5: Assuming All POTS Replacement Solutions Are Created Equal

The Technical Truth: A POTS line replacement that works perfectly for standard phone service might completely fail for specialized applications.

Standard VoIP solutions often can't handle the unique signaling requirements of elevator phones, alarm systems, or legacy fax machines. Some replacement technologies struggle with power outages, others can't maintain connection quality during internet congestion, and many lack the monitoring capabilities required for emergency systems. For multi-location businesses, this variability becomes a nightmare when you discover mid-deployment that your chosen solution doesn't work with 30% of your equipment.

Business meeting analyzing POTS replacement solution costs and compatibility

The Fix: Match the replacement technology to the specific application. Cellular-based POTS replacement solutions typically work best for elevator and fire systems because they don't depend on internet connectivity or power infrastructure. Traditional VoIP may work fine for standard business lines. Work with a vendor-neutral telecommunications expert who can recommend the right technology for each use case across your locations rather than forcing a one-size-fits-all approach.

Mistake #6: Skipping Compatibility Testing Before Full Deployment

The Installation Horror Story: Imagine installing POTS replacement solutions across 15 locations, only to discover your fire panels can't communicate properly with the monitoring station, your elevator phones have audio quality issues, or your alarm system sends false signals.

This scenario plays out regularly for businesses that skip pilot testing. What works in theory doesn't always work in practice, especially with older equipment that has specific voltage, tone, or signaling requirements. By the time you discover these issues during a full rollout, you've wasted thousands of dollars and potentially created compliance gaps.

The Fix: Always run a pilot program before full deployment. Choose 2-3 representative locations that include your most complex systems. Install and test your POTS replacement solution for 30-60 days. Verify that every connected device works correctly, make test calls from elevator phones, trigger test alarms, send and receive faxes. Document any issues and resolve them before expanding the rollout. Yes, this adds time to your project, but it prevents catastrophic failures across your entire operation.

Cost Benefits That Actually Matter

When consultants talk about AI automation savings, they're not making up the numbers. Companies implementing generative AI in customer service are seeing cost reductions between 30 to 45 percent. That's real money back in your pocket, especially when you consider that AI can handle up to 80 percent of repetitive customer inquiries.

But here's the part that often gets glossed over: these savings don't happen overnight. You'll need to factor in implementation time, staff training, and the learning curve as your AI system gets smarter about your specific business needs.

A 2025 Gartner study found that AI and self-service tools drive the biggest reduction in cost-per-resolution for small businesses. Translation? You're not just saving money on staffing: you're actually solving customer problems more efficiently.

Automation Capabilities That Actually Work

Let's get specific about what AI customer service automation can handle for small businesses:

Instant Response Systems: AI chatbots can respond to routine customer questions immediately, 24/7. This isn't just about having a chatbot on your website: it's about creating a system that can handle everything from order status inquiries to basic troubleshooting.

Smart Routing: Automated workflows can analyze incoming requests and route complex issues directly to the right human agent. No more customers getting bounced between departments.

Sales Integration: AI can score leads automatically and schedule meetings for your sales team. This means hot prospects get attention faster while your team focuses on closing deals instead of sorting through inquiries.

Sentiment Analysis: Real-time monitoring can flag frustrated customers before small issues become big problems. Your team gets alerted when someone needs immediate attention.

The key insight here is that effective AI automation works best when it handles the routine stuff, freeing up your human team to focus on relationship-building and complex problem-solving.
